Chapter 28 Smooth sailing

In a corner of Jiankang City, Zhang Yu and others were counting the goods in a certain residence. This was one of their purpose of this trip: to take away these South China Sea incense medicines.

『.

Incense medicine is a general term for all kinds of fragrances, also known as "ship medicine". It was beneficial to maritime trade in the Southern Dynasty. Every year, the Indian Persian and even the Fulin ships arrived in Guangzhou, Lingnan and brought various incense medicines.

"This is sandalwood, which was used to support ships from the Nanhai Sea to Guangzhou and reach Jiankang. It is said that this fragrance originated from Tianzhu. Some foreign merchants also took 6 routes from Ji west to the Central Plains, usually to Chang'an and Jinyang..."

One person introduced various incense medicine to Zhang Yu, who was the guest of the man's wife. They did not dare to slack off, especially the innocent face in front of them, who came to learn about incense medicine.

The incense medicine enters the Central Plains, and the sixth route is the Western Regions desert. Now people all call it Jixi, and the sea route is the South China Sea. Funan, south of the land of the Chen State, is one of the destinations of Fanbang sea ships.

There are many types of fragrant medicines. The so-called sandalwood is a rare tree species, also known as sandalwood and white sandalwood. It was introduced to the Central Plains during the Jin Dynasty. The sandalwood has a mellow and fragrant fragrance over time and is deeply loved by the powerful.

The countries that have presented sandalwood to the Central Plains for hundreds of years include Tianzhu Funan and Panpan countries, so their origin is the countries in the South China Sea.

Sandalwood (sandalwood) has another important purpose, which is to carve Buddha statues. During the Taishi period of the Western Jin Dynasty, some people used sandalwood wood to carve Buddha statues.

According to the Buddhist scriptures, in the Buddha's Pure Land, it should be "the world of Buddhas in the ten directions, with wonderful fragrance everywhere", so the unique aroma of sandalwood Buddha statues is closer to the ideal Pure Land than the Buddha statues such as gold, silver and jade.

In the 18th year of Tianjian in Liang, the King of Funan sent envoys to present the statue of Sandalwood Buddha to Emperor Wu of Liang. Since then, the atmosphere of carving statues with sandalwood in Jiangnan has become stronger and stronger.

There is also tulip, which is a foreign flower, which can be used to extract yellow dyes. Because of its fragrant smell, it is also called tulip, and can also be used to lavender to prevent all odors.

It can also be used as medicine to treat horse disease, or to treat jaundice caused by excessive drinking and accumulation of deficiency and heat. This substance is said to originate from Daqin (Fulin) or Persia in the extreme west.

Since the Eastern Han Dynasty, it has also been planted in the Central Plains, but tulips sold by foreign merchants are still the best. The Nanhai Pohuang Kingdom and Funan Kingdom have produced them.

There is also pepper extraction, which can be used as spices or seasonings, produced in India. It is said that Persia also produces, and it is divided into 6 sea routes and enters the Central Plains.

There is also Hamolean Molepile, which can be used as medicine for treating fever, burning eyes, cough, etc.

There is also cardamom, which can eliminate bad breath and smelly body, and it is divided into cardamom, nutmeg, white cardamom, cardamom, etc. These are imported products and all come from the South China Sea countries.

There is also Longnaoxiang ambergris**Afetebegan Xiangsuhexiang, both produced by Daqin (Fulin) Persia in the extreme west. It mainly takes the sea route to enter the Central Plains. Of course, there are also foreign merchants who walk 6 routes through the west of the Chi to carry them into the Central Plains.

"Suhexiang is said to be made of lion urine or lion dung, but there is also a saying that it is synthesized by frying the juice of various scents and can be used as a scent."

"This fragrance can be used to lavender and scented clothes, and the fragrance can still be smelled the next year."

"Since the Liu Song Dynasty, only the royal family and the high-ranking officials could afford Su Hexiang. The box that my husband was holding in his hand took a lot of trouble to get it together, and it was worth a thousand gold."

Zhang Yu carefully looked at the wooden box in his hand. Even though he did not get his nose close, a scent came to his nose with a scent, making people feel refreshed.

"So many fragrant medicines are filled with fragrance when they are transported by ship, they will be noticed by the inspectors. What should I do if this is the case?"

"My husband, don't worry. When the incense medicine is packed, it will be wrapped in oil cloth. It is waterproof and also to protect the smell. Even if it is really stopped by the naval warship, you only need to show that voucher and reveal some of the identity of my husband, so you can rest assured."

Over the years, I have done this incense medicine with the other party more than once, and I am already familiar with it. However, the commentator knew that the other party had changed to a newbie this time, so I asked more questions and could only answer them patiently.

After checking the quantity and packing it, Zhang Yu bowed and said goodbye to the people: "I'm sorry, I'll raise my glasses and gather together next time I come to Jiankang."

"Your husband is polite, but you have to say a few more good words to my husband in front of you."

"This is natural, say goodbye."

"I wish you a smooth sailing for you."

......

On the river surface, ships traveled around the north and south of the Yangtze River, Guangling on the north bank, Jingkou on the south bank, and the route between the two important places supported the Huainan Prefecture and County of the Chen State of the Southern Dynasty.

The money and grain from Jiangnan were sent to Jiangbei by ships to support the official troops stationed in Huainan. As a barrier to Jiankang, the land of Huainan is the top priority.

Between the fleets of north and south, many ships flow downstream, passing through the Guangling River in Jingkou, and then sailing into the vast ocean through the mouth of the sea.

According to the hyacinth and seasons, some sea boats turned south and headed south to Lingnan, Fengzhou; some violated the ban and quietly went north to trade with the enemy country.

Three three-masted ships were advancing eastward. The shape of the ship was somewhat different from that of common large ships, but it had not yet reached a striking point. On the deck of the head ship, Zhang Yu was looking up at Guangling City on the shore.

At this time, Guangling was the prefecture of Yanzhou, southern Chen State, and just a few years ago, it was the prefecture of Wuzhou, the prefecture of Zhou State and Sui State. The change in the names of prefectures and counties belonging to Guangling is a witness to the storm over the past hundreds of years.

After the Yongjia Rebellion, he crossed south and lost the Eastern Jin court in Yanzhou, Central Plains. He established Yanzhou in Guangling area, the northern bank separated from Jiankang, and resettled the northern scholars and civilians who went south, which was the Southern Yanzhou.

At this time, Nanyanzhou was governed by Jingkou on the south bank of the Yangtze River. In the eighth year of Yuanjia in the Liu Song Dynasty, Guangling began to be governed.

During the Northern Qi Dynasty, the territory reached the northern bank of the Yangtze River, and Nan Yanzhou was changed to Dongguan. Later, the Chen State made a northern expedition during the Taijian period, regained Huainan prefectures and counties, and reverted Dongguan back to the formerly known as Nan Yanzhou in the Southern Dynasty.

In the 11th year of Taijian in the State of Chen, in the first year of Daxiang in the State of Zhou, the Zhou army launched a large-scale attack on Chen State, and the prefectures and counties in Jiangbei and Huainan changed ownership again.

Yuwen Liang, the chief marshal of Zhou State, attacked Jiangbei Prefectures and County on the southern foot of the Dabie Mountains, while Wei Xiaokuan, the marshal of the Yun State, captured Huainan Prefectures and County.

Southern Yanzhou was taken under the jurisdiction of the Zhou State and renamed Wuzhou, and established the Wuzhou General Administration Office and governed Guangling.

The following year, Emperor Tianyuan, Yuwen Yun, was assassinated, and the Zhou State was then in civil strife. The prime minister of the regent, Yang Jian, ascended the throne and established the Sui State. The Zhou and Sui State fought fiercely for years. The Chen State took the opportunity to recover Huainan Prefectures and County and restore Wuzhou to its former name Nanyanzhou.

The name is constantly changing, but Guangling is still the Guangling, and Jingkou on the other side is the important Jiangfang defense area.

"If Mr. Lang came in autumn, he would be able to tide the tide, and the scene would be extremely spectacular."

After hearing what the water diversion worker in charge of navigation said, Zhang Yu became interested. It was his first time passing by Guangling, and he really didn't know what the "Guangling Tide" was.

"Mr. Lang Jun knows that after passing Guangling, the mouth of the river is ahead. In autumn, especially in mid-August, the tide rises and flows into the upper reaches from the mouth..."

"When at that time, a tide of water roared over the river, and rushed towards Guangling on the north bank with great momentum. The waves slammed the shore. The scene was really unforgettable."

"So that's it. If you have the chance, you will definitely come to Guangling in autumn to enjoy your eyes."

Zhang Yu nodded and handed the copper coins to the other party. The man took the money and smiled, and he spoke more:

"Langjun, after another storm, you can turn north with the southeast wind. As long as you are careful of the coastal reefs and sail north along the coast, you will definitely be smooth sailing."

"What if you want to go south?"

"Looking south? At this time, the southeast wind is blowing. Most of the ships heading south only set sail in autumn and winter. The husband was joking."

"What if you want to go east?"

"Walking eastward, there are no 6 lands around, and there are no vassal states. The wind direction is unpredictable. How can there be a sea boat going there? Don't joke with your husband."

"Haha, I'm just asking."

Zhang Yu smiled faintly, and three large ships sailed forward through the river. What he was about to face was a route with uncertain fortunes and fortunes.
